Wilder Maker is a sophisticated New York quintet helmed by a crew of indie-rock veterans with broad interests, including songwriter and front man Gabriel Birnbaum, who’s previously played with the Ethiopian-inspired Debo Band. Though I’m not sure if his earlier affiliation was inspired by a love of Paul Simon’s Graceland, most of the songs on Wilder Maker’s brand-new album, Zion (Northern Spy), feature a vocal delivery that’s reminiscent of Simon’s clipped, conversational style on that record—if not explicitly referencing its mixture of South African and New Orleans pop.…
